BAGHDAD, Dec. 15 (Xinhuanet) -- A second car bombing rocked an Iraqi police station north of Baghdad on Monday, killing at least six people and injuring dozens of others, said the police.
Meanwhile, a suicide car bomb exploded outside a police stationin the western side of the capital, injuring at least seven policemen.
A third car bomb was found and probably has been defused in another part of Baghdad, according to the Iraqi police.
The fresh wave of attacks came one day after Iraqi former leader Saddam Hussein was captured alive by US forces. Enditem |
